so my starter went out in my 85 coupe with a automatic 305. I got everything unbolted and taken off but i'm having trouble getting the starter out from within the car. anyone else had this problem? the exhaust pipe comin from the engine is in the way and all i need is like half an inch more clearance and it would slide out? what did you guys have to do to get yours out?

Re: starter issues.
Once you disconnect the wiring and unbolt it hold it as if was still attached and move it forward turning it to allow it to go as far forward as possible then turn it downward while turning it to clear its way out, reverse to install.

Re: starter issues.
I have removed the solenoid before, then reinstalled after sliding the starter up past the a-arm. Another time - it just worked without needing that extra space.
